Formal Ways to Say Heavenly

When it comes to formal expressions of “heavenly,” it’s essential to maintain a sophisticated tone. Below are some elegant and refined alternatives to describe something as heavenly:

1. Elysian

Meaning: Beautiful and perfect; relating to or characteristic of heaven.

Example: The view from the mountaintop was absolutely elysian.

2. Seraphic

Meaning: Resembling or characteristic of a seraph or angel; angelic, pure, or divine.

Example: The melodic voice of the opera singer filled the theater, creating a seraphic atmosphere.

3. Celestial

Meaning: Relating to or suggesting heaven; divine.

Example: The constellation’s celestial beauty mesmerized stargazers worldwide.

Informal Ways to Say Heavenly

When you want to express “heavenly” in a more relaxed or informal manner, there are words and phrases that capture a similar sentiment while maintaining a casual tone:

1. Sublime

Meaning: Of such excellence or beauty as to inspire great admiration or awe; marvelous.

Example: The sunset over the ocean was sublime; it took my breath away.

2. Blissful

Meaning: Extremely happy; peaceful; full of joy.

Example: With a gentle breeze and the sound of waves crashing, the beach vacation was truly blissful.

3. Enchanting

Meaning: Delightfully charming or captivating; casting a magical spell upon someone.

Example: The enchanting aroma of freshly baked cookies filled the entire house.
